Foundations of Bond Amortization

At its core, bond amortization addresses the gap between the stated interest rate on the bond and the effective market rate at issuance. When a company issues a bond at a discount, it receives less cash than the face value but is obligated to pay back the full face value at maturity. Conversely, an premium occurs when the bond sells for more than its face value due to a lower coupon rate than the market demands. The amortization process allocates the discount or premium over the bond's term, ensuring that the interest expense recognized on the income statement reflects the economic reality of the transaction.

Key Components of the Schedule

A robust bond amortization table is built on several critical data points that drive the calculations. These components include the bond's face value, the stated coupon rate, the effective interest rate, and the payment frequency. The schedule tracks the beginning carrying value of the bond, the cash interest paid based on the coupon rate, the interest expense calculated using the effective rate, and the amortization amount that bridges the difference. This structured approach transforms complex accounting principles into a clear, step-by-step financial timeline.

Practical Application and Calculation

Constructing the table typically begins with the issuance date, where the initial carrying value is established. For each subsequent period, the interest expense is derived by multiplying the previous period's carrying value by the effective interest rate. The cash payment is determined by applying the coupon rate to the face value. The difference between the interest expense and the cash payment is the amortization amount, which is then added to or subtracted from the carrying value. This iterative process continues until the carrying value converges with the bond's face value at maturity.

Identify the issuance terms and market conditions.

Calculate the initial present value of future cash flows.

Apply the effective interest method to periodic intervals.

Track the evolving carrying value with precision.

Verify that the final carrying value matches the redemption amount.

Strategic Importance for Financial Reporting

Beyond mere calculation, the bond amortization table is a cornerstone of accurate financial statement preparation. It directly impacts the balance sheet through the liability classification of the bond and influences the income statement via interest expense recognition. For analysts and investors, reviewing this schedule offers insights into the company's true leverage and profitability. Missteps in amortization can lead to material misstatements, making a thorough understanding of this process non-negotiable for maintaining audit quality and investor confidence.

Technology and Modern Implementation

While the principles are rooted in decades of accounting theory, the execution of these tables has evolved significantly. Spreadsheet software like Excel provides a flexible environment for building dynamic models, allowing finance teams to adjust variables and visualize the impact of changing interest rates. More sophisticated enterprise resource planning (ERP) systems automate this process, reducing manual error and ensuring real-time accuracy. Regardless of the tool, the underlying logic remains constant: to provide a reliable mechanism for matching interest expense with the economic benefits derived from the borrowed capital.
